void CHarvesterPluginValidator::ManagePluginsL()
{
TInt errorCode = iInProgressProperty.Define(TUid::Uid(KHarvesterUid),
KInProgressPropertyKey, RProperty::EInt);
if (KErrAlreadyExists == errorCode)
{
TInt value(-1);
iInProgressProperty.Get(TUid::Uid(KHarvesterUid),
KInProgressPropertyKey, value);
if (value == 1)
{
// property value == inprogress
// there was a panic in the previous startup
// so we make unofficial blacklist official
iBlacklist->CopyBlacklistL(EFalse);
}
}
else
{
User::LeaveIfError(errorCode);
}
// copy blacklisted plugins to unoffical blacklist at startup
iBlacklist->CopyBlacklistL(ETrue);
// set property value to 1 (which means "in progress")
iInProgressProperty.Set(TUid::Uid(KHarvesterUid), KInProgressPropertyKey,
1);
CPluginValidator::ManagePluginsL();
// set property value to 0 (which means "finished")
iInProgressProperty.Set( TUid::Uid( KHarvesterUid ),
KInProgressPropertyKey, 0 );
}
// ----------------------------------------------------------------------------
//
// ----------------------------------------------------------------------------
//
void CHarvesterPluginValidator::LoadPluginL(TPluginInfo& aPluginInfo)
{
if (!iBlacklist->IsPresentL(aPluginInfo.iImplementationUid))
{
//first we append UID to the blacklist
iBlacklist->AppendL(aPluginInfo.iImplementationUid);
TAny* plug(NULL);
TInt err(KErrNone);
TRAP( err, plug = REComSession::CreateImplementationL(
aPluginInfo.iImplementationUid,
aPluginInfo.iDtor_ID_Key, iParameter ) );
if (err == KErrNone && plug)
{
TRAP_IGNORE(
CleanupStack::PushL( plug );
aPluginInfo.iPlugin = plug;
iPluginArray.AppendL( aPluginInfo );
CleanupStack::Pop( plug );
);
}
//no panic during load so we can remove UID from blacklist
iBlacklist->RemoveL(aPluginInfo.iImplementationUid);
}
}
